Output 6c850c84373222cffc4f68cedd2cae76ce373fa1fd25bcb14455480e6ddc0754:5

value
160990000
script pubkey
OP_0 OP_PUSHBYTES_20 95ea68d392b1f19b8c37272dd6d43dc43502e410
address
ltc1qjh4x35ujk8cehrphyukad4pacs6s9eqsw436l0
transaction
6c850c84373222cffc4f68cedd2cae76ce373fa1fd25bcb14455480e6ddc0754
spent
true